Squadron Sponsoring Committee (SSC)

Become a 259 Squadron Sponsoring Committee (SSC) Member or a Screened Parent Volunteer!

​

SSC's are the local level of the Air Cadet League and are the primary sponsoring group for a squadron and responsible for raising funds to support the squadron’s training program, such as power familiarization flying, weekend exercises, band expenses, as well as rent, insurance, and operating costs. They work closely with the officers managing a squadron. Involvement with a Squadron SSC starts with simply becoming a screened volunteer, which enables you to help out at squadron events. Fundraising activities at local squadrons enable lots of fun optional activities, so we strongly encourage every cadet and their parent to participate in fundraising activities organized by their SSC.

When we Meet:​

The SSC meets for a monthly board meeting the first Tuesday of each month at 6:30 pm at LHQ 1498 Government St, Penticton, BC.  

An AGM is held each fall (Usually the First Tuesday in October) to elect board positions and directors. Every cadet that is registered at the time of the AGM equals one membership vote allotted to the family.. 

 

​How to Join the SSC:

  1. Complete your Volunteer Application Forms BCF300 and BCF3122 to the 259 SSC.  See below for links to the documents.

  2. Complete a Criminal Record Check 

  3. Interview & Reference Check (Completed by our vice -Chair)

  4. Submit to British Columbia Provincial Committee for Registration (Done for you by our Vice Chair)

  5. receive your  Cadet Volunteer Screening Card
